Transaction 5724962c29328afb010230d7c8f0760099d4c54cb56f0100fef387b8da824dd3
2 Input
2 Outputs
- 5724962c29328afb010230d7c8f0760099d4c54cb56f0100fef387b8da824dd3:0
- 5724962c29328afb010230d7c8f0760099d4c54cb56f0100fef387b8da824dd3:1
value 19950000
address 15oDk3f375ymHB95pexU6hjHdECU4ASLCN
value 180000000
address 16HNXgU4cJvVSfDcqaMCsyMpjyNoSPHJj5